
Direct answer
Professional outdoor lighting installation in Tampa typically costs about $2,500–$8,000 for a standard residential system, depending on fixture count and property size. Simple path packages can start near $1,500; full architectural systems on larger homes may reach $10,000+. What is the rule of thumb for outdoor lighting?
Use three layers: path lighting for safety, uplighting for trees or architecture, and accents for focal points. Prefer wet-location rated fixtures and warm LEDs (2700K–3000K) in Florida humidity.

- What is the new trend in outdoor lighting?
- Warm-tone LEDs, smart zoning, moonlighting in tree canopies, and dark-sky friendly fixtures are leading trends for Tampa Bay homes.
